Essential elements of Standard Precautions include the following core practice elements: 1) hand hygiene, 2) environmental cleaning and disinfection, 3) injection and medication safety, 4) risk assessment with appropriate use of personal protective equipment, 5) minimizing potential exposures, and 6) reprocessing of ...

NANDA-I diagnosis: Risk for Infection (00004) Definition: Susceptible to invasion and multiplication of pathogenic organisms, which may compromise health.

Having other medical conditions such as diabetes,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D), autoimmune disease, among others. If you have other medical conditions, ask your doctor if they put you at increased risk for infection. Other factors, such as poor nutrition, stress, or lack of sleep.

Here are the common causes of infection and factors that place a patient at risk for infection: Inadequate primary defenses (e.g., break in skin integrity, tissue damage). Insufficient knowledge to avoid exposure to pathogens. Compromised host defenses (e.g., cancer, immunosuppression, AIDS, diabetes mellitus).

Risk of infection is a nursing diagnosis which is defined as "the state in which an individual is at risk to be invaded by an opportunistic or pathogenic agent (virus, fungus, bacteria, protozoa, or other parasite) from endogenous or exogenous sources" and was approved by NANDA in 1986.

Example: a risk for infection diagnosis may have one (or more) of these risk factors: chronic illness, like diabetes; inadequate vaccination; invasive procedure; malnutrition. Related factors: These are the factors that in some way present a connection to the nursing diagnosis.
